I've never owned a pair of Riggs before and I really like them. I was originally going to get the Ranger version but Carpenter were 25% off so I started here, but I wonder if it was worth it since I use cargo pockets often. The material is a bit stiff but it feels very strong. The back pockets are fully lined with Cordura, so no lip to hook onto wallets and full pocket durability. Cordura is just a woven nylon for heavy use, like a rough canvas. The brown leather tape measure clip is only a lip on the edge, not full double sided leather, with the backside being white pocket liner made from ripstop cotton. The front pockets are nice and deep, the back pockets are large enough, the front utility pocket is big but too tight, the tool pocket opening is too small for the hand so don't place screw bits or whatever in the pocket, and the hammer loop is normal. The pants are on the baggy side but the waist is a tight fit, maybe too tight but I can fit without a belt. I'm more of a 31" than 30" but I usually buy 30" as it tends to fit better than 32" do, so my size seems to vary by pant design. The button slot wasn't fully cut on my pants, but the button is now easier to get in and out now that I sliced the hole longer towards where the stitching is. The very bottom joint between the legs has an additional cut section in the design to prevent split tearing, similar to martial arts pants. Loden color is a dark subdued green color, which I thought would be like a pine green but it almost looks dark gray because the hue is so subtle, while the stitching is more of a pine green. Dark gray buttons and brown Cordura and leather go with the Loden green to create a nice mountain woods color palette. All of the stitching on the pants are very durable feeling, extra strong build. The main feature of the pants is the ripstop cotton fabric material itself, and the pants as a whole feel incredibly strong and durable. These pants feel like they will last a long time, but I'll have to wait and see as some reviews claim their pants tore quickly. Despite being made from a stiff and strong material, they feel very comfortable and natural on the skin. Machine wash cold with like colors, only non-chlorine bleach when needed, tumble dry low or line dry. I would avoid fabric softener to retain the strength but dryer sheets are probably fine. I like the way they look (straight leg and fit nicely over a work boot) and the material is heavy duty ripstop like the Ranger pants. I also like that they don’t have as many pockets as the Ranger pants so they’re not as bulky. The material inside the pockets is OK, but I would have preferred ripstop all the way. The issue I have with these pants is I typically wear a 32” waist, but these are just a touch smug (I could get away with it if I didn’t tuck in my T-shirt); however, what I can’t get beyond is the high waist, which makes it uncomfortable to bend over. I’m a twig with a tight stomach and the high waist digs into me every time a crouch or bend over. I’ll be returning them. Too bad because I liked the fewer pockets and how they fit below the waist. ... show more
